Web2 dec. 2016 · According to H.H. Scullard ( Festivals & Ceremonies of the Roman Republic (Thames & Hudson, 1981), there were at the end of the Republic 66 official festival or ceremonial occasions, occupying 136 days in all; the practical extent to which these were observed is doubtful.
